Maxxis tires

Founded in 1967, Maxxis is a Taiwan-based tire manufacturer and a fully-owned subsidiary of Cheng Shin Rubber Co. With its keen focus on offering quality and performance, Maxxis now stands as the 9th largest tire manufacturer in the world. Its US operations commenced in 1985, and the product range offered is very diversified, ensuring it meets the needs of daily commuters to professional drivers who aim to win global and national motorsports championships. Maxxis offers tires for use on passenger cars, light trucks, ATVs/UTVs, trailers, and commercial vehicles. Its collection of tires exhibits variety in the form of all-terrain, mud-terrain, all-season, highway, and performance tires. The Razr, Bravo, Buckshot, Trepador, MA, and Victra are a few of the popular tire lines offered by Maxxis in the country.

The Maxxis M8060 Trepador

The Maxxis M8060 Trepador is a competition-proven tire for extreme 4x4 use. The M8060 Trepador features an aggressive lug tread pattern, wraparound lugs at the shoulder, nylon reinforced construction for extra durability, and a bias casing that easily conforms around rocks and obstacles.

Features & Benefits

  • Designed for use on Jeeps, light trucks, and SUVs
  • Race-proven design for extreme off-road use
  • Specialized tread compound guards the tire against cuts, chips, and abrasions that are common with off-road driving
  • Aggressive lug tread with wraparound lugs at shoulder promotes self-cleaning for consistent traction
  • Street legal for speeds of 65 MPH or less
